Coal flotation as a rate process | Mining, Metallurgy Exploration

Coal flotation as a rate process | Mining, Metallurgy Exploration

WEBCoal flotation is found to follow a first order process with the coal floating much faster than either pyrite or ash. This circumstance may be used to achieve gangue rejection during flotation. When floated with MIBC, cresol, or pine oil frothers, coal floats in the size sequence: 208 µm (−65 mesh), 589 × 208 µm (28 × 65 mesh), and ...

[PDF] Froth Flotation – Fundamental Principles

[PDF] Froth Flotation – Fundamental Principles

WEBFroth flotation is a highly versatile method for physically separating particles based on differences in the ability of air bubbles to selectively adhere to specific mineral surfaces in a mineral/water slurry. The particles with attached air bubbles are then carried to the surface and removed, while the particles that remain completely wetted stay in the liquid phase. .
